Property Description
Cross Pass House is a most impressive detached property offering exceptional accommodation that would suit a large family, set within a magnificent plot of approximately 3 acres and only 2 miles from the market town of Knaresborough.
Accessed via secure electric gates which open to an extensive gravelled parking area in front of the detached double garage, the house opens to an entrance hall with guest w/c and useful under stairs storage. Leading off is a home office and spacious formal sitting room with solid wooden flooring arranged around a feature fireplace housing a log burning stove and with French doors opening out to a stone flagged patio. Stepping down from the hallway, the family dining kitchen with heated stone floor boasts bespoke fitted units including a central island with granite work surfaces. Adjoining the kitchen is a large sociable living room with modern log burning stove and flooded with natural light by the glass atrium and full width bi-folding doors that lead out to the entertainment terrace. Adjoining the living room is a second sitting room with vaulted ceiling that leads through to a double sized ground floor bedroom and bathroom as well having a staircase leading up to another double bedroom. This part of the house provides excellent flexibility and would be ideal for those who may be considering multi-generational living with elderly relatives or a degree of independence for teenagers. To the first floor in the main house a central landing branches to a stylish house bathroom and four double bedrooms, the master and second bedrooms both having en-suite facilities and dressing areas with built-in wardrobes. The land extending to the rear of the property is approximately 3 acres and would suit anyone with equestrian interests.
